Property Overview: 444 Ash Street, North River Heights, Winnipeg
Key Characteristics & Appeal
This is a modest, well-situated home built in 1941, offering a practical entry point into the established North River Heights neighborhood. Its key characteristic is its relative affordability, with an assessed value of $358k, which is notably below the average for its immediate street and area, but aligns closely with the wider Winnipeg average. The home is compact at 935 square feet of living space, placing it well below average size for the local area, and sits on a roughly 4,819 sqft lot that is typical for the neighborhood.
The primary appeal lies in its location and value proposition. It suits first-time homebuyers, downsizers, or investors seeking a lower-cost foothold in a desirable area without a large renovation project, given its last known sale was between $250k-$300k in 2020. A thoughtful perspective is that its smaller scale and lower taxes could be seen as an advantage for those seeking a simpler, more manageable property without the upkeep of a larger home. It represents an opportunity to invest in the neighborhood itself rather than in extensive square footage.
Frequently Asked Questions
1. Is this a small house for the area?
Yes. At 935 sqft, the living area is significantly smaller than most homes on Ash Street and in North River Heights, where averages are around 1,600 sqft.
2. Why is the assessed value lower than the neighborhood average?
The assessed value of $358k reflects the home's smaller size and older age relative to many area properties. It's below average for the street and neighborhood but is very close to the city-wide average for homes.
3. What is the potential for expansion or renovation?
The lot size is fairly standard for the area, providing the physical space that could potentially allow for an addition, subject to zoning bylaws and permits. The home's age means any renovation should include a thorough inspection of major systems.
4. How reliable is the sold price data shown?
The listed sale price range of CA$250k–300k from May 2020 is based on publicly available data. For fully verified and exact historical transaction figures, you must request a manual lookup via email, as the site does not display MLS records.
5. How does this home compare to others in Winnipeg overall?
City-wide, this property is more aligned with averages. Its living space is still below the city average, but its assessed value is very typical, and its lot size is just slightly below average. This highlights that it's a characteristically urban, older home.
